Bonjour à tous,
j'ai commencé un devoir maison sur les algorithmes, j'aimerais simplement une vérification sur le remplissage de mes deux algorithmes (valeurs en gras).
Exercice :
On place 1500€ sur un compte. Le taux d'intérêt est de 2.25%.
Algorithme 1 :
initialisation: S prend la valeur 0.
traitement:
Pour i allant de 1 jusqu'à 1500
S prend la valeur S x 2.25
FinPour.
Sortie: Afficher S.
Algorithme 2 :
initialisation: S prend la valeur 1500 et N prend la valeur 0.
traitement: Tant que S < 1500
S prend la valeur S x 2.25
N prend la valeur 1.
FinTantque
sortie: afficher S.
Merci d'avance
Bonsoir
pouvez-vous donner le texte de votre problème
pour le premier vous voulez le montant des intérêts ? le capital ? vous voulez savoir ce que rapporte chaque euro placé ?
Bonjour,
tu sembles avoir des lacunes datant de la 5ème
tes algorithmes ne feront jamais le calcul d'intérêts ou de capital final
tu devrais t'en apercevoir au résultat...
non ça ne va pas du tout.
i c'est le nombre d'années et tu ne va pas vivre pendant 1500 ans
il faut choisir le nombre d'années
et puis c'est S prend la valeur S * 1.0225 (quand on augmente quelque chose de 2.25%, on le multiplie par 1.0225)
Par contre dans l'algorithme N°2, on calcule le nombre d'années pour que le capital dépasse une certaine somme, laquelle ?
il est faux aussi
Tant que S < ... la somme que l'on veut dépasser
S prend la valeur S*1.0225
N prend la valeur N+1
FinTantque
sortie: afficher N (c'est le nombre d'années que l'on veut trouver)
on a dû te donner au début des indications sur la finalité de ces deux algorithmes et tu as oublié de nous donner ces infos
Tes algorithmes ne peuvent pas donner grand chose!
je suppose pour le 1° que tu veux savoir combien tu as au bout de n années.
Donc on change tout:
S prend la valeur 1500
Lire N
pour I allant de 1 à N
S prend la valeur S*1,0225
Fin Pour
Afficher S
Ton 2°algorithme est totalement incompréhensible; dis moi ce que tu veux faire.
En fait, la consigne est de simplement remplacer les valeurs en gras par quelque chose... Dans 'lexercice sur feuille ils sont symbolisés par "..."
mais on te dit forcement ce que doivent faire les algorithmes sinon remplacer n'a pas grand sens.
on perdrait moins de temps si tu donnais un énoncé complet.
J'ai donné exactement l'énoncé que l'on m'a donné. Je dois le remplir avant de passer aux questions.
On va dire que X est une somme>1500; but: au bout de combien d'années, S dépassera t'il X; ça donne:
lire X
S prend la valeur 1500
N prend la valeur 0
Tant que S<X
S prend la valeur S*1,0225
N prend la valeur N+1
Fin Tant que
Afficher N
Pour X=2000, tu obtiens N=13.
Vous devez être membre accéder à ce service...
Pas encore inscrit ?
1 compte par personne, multi-compte interdit !
Ou identifiez-vous :